gcc/
        * resource.c (mark_referenced_resources): Strengthen local
        "sequence" from rtx to rtx_sequence *, adding a checked cast, and
        using methods of rtx_sequence to clarify the code.
        (find_dead_or_set_registers): Within the switch statement, convert
        a GET_CODE check to a dyn_cast, introducing local "seq".  Within
        the JUMP_P handling, introduce another local "seq", adding a
        checked cast to rtx_sequence *.  In both cases, use methods of
        rtx_sequence to clarify the code.
        (mark_set_resources): Within SEQUENCE case, introduce local "seq"
        via a checked cast, and use methods of rtx_sequence to simplify
        the code.
